When you call for electrical help, a few things influence the final bill. The biggest factor is the scope of the project—swapping out a basic outlet is a quick task, while rewiring a room or upgrading an old panel requires much more labor and time. The age of your home also plays a role, as older wiring often needs extra care to meet current safety standards. Parts and material quality also change the total cost. In Aurora, an electrical contractor typically oversees larger projects and manages a team of electricians. An electrician is the skilled tradesperson who performs the hands-on installation and repair work. For most homeowners in Aurora, the distinction might not be significant, as you'll likely be interacting with the licensed pros who do the actual electrical work. What matters most is their licensing and insurance.
You should be concerned about your electrical panel in Aurora if you notice frequent breaker trips, discolored outlets, or a persistent burning smell. These are signs that your panel might be outdated or malfunctioning. It's essential to have a licensed professional inspect it to ensure safety. Ignoring these signals can lead to serious hazards. A quick check by a qualified pro can prevent bigger issues.

You might need an electrical panel upgrade in Aurora if your current panel frequently trips breakers, if you have many extension cords in use, or if your home has added significant electrical loads like hot tubs or new appliances. An aging panel may not safely handle modern electrical demands. A licensed professional can assess your panel's condition and recommend an upgrade if necessary to ensure your home's safety and functionality.
